Output 44c03491a1a02bc589eeda7b658e386923077468a616bd6c2dd9d9f50b0e2068:1

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8075c6e6ba0ab65b145b7b773c9aab4926851db0 OP_EQUAL
address
3DQFWPFusEse8aP3yDjGqmtfWJKyanpbgE
transaction
44c03491a1a02bc589eeda7b658e386923077468a616bd6c2dd9d9f50b0e2068
spent
true